The Texans travel to Oakland to do battle with the upstart Raiders this Sunday. The Raiders (1-2) really should be 2-1 as kicker Sebastian Janikowski missed a 32 yd FG at the buzzer in Arizona last Sunday. RB Darren McFadden is looking good in the running game and Oakland's defense seems to be much improved. The Texans look to get back on track after coming off a 27-13 loss to the Cowboys in Houston.

Another Black Hole blackout Posted by Mike Florio on October 1, 2010 9:12 AM ET This week, the Chargers home game against the Cardinals will be blacked out. The Jaguars home game against the Colts won't be blacked out. And the Rams home game against the Seahawks could be blacked out. Another game that will be blacked out will be played in Oakland, where the Raiders once again have failed to sell all non-premium seats for their game against the Texans. Per Sean Leahy of USA Today, six games have been blacked out through four weeks. That projects to 25 or 26 blackouts for the year. |
